The Importance of Rajab in Islam
Rajab is one of the four sacred months in Islam and holds great significance for believers. It is a time of spiritual reflection, purification, and devotion, and is a prime opportunity for Muslims to focus on their relationship with Allah. One of the ways that Muslims observe this time of the year is through the practice of Wazaif.
Wazaif is devotional acts or rituals performed in order to attain a specific goal or blessing. This can include reciting specific verses of the Quran, performing good deeds, or making specific supplications. During Rajab, Muslims often engage in additional Wazaif to maximize the spiritual benefits of this sacred month.
The benefits of practicing Wazaif during Rajab are numerous. For starters, it helps to increase devotion and strengthen one’s connection with Allah. This can result in a greater sense of peace and contentment, and can also lead to increased resilience and determination in the face of life’s challenges. Additionally, Wazaif can help to purify the soul and bring a sense of spiritual renewal. This can lead to a greater sense of clarity and purpose, and can also help to dissipate negative emotions like anger, jealousy, and hatred.
There are many Wazaif that can be performed during Rajab, and each one has its own specific benefits. Some popular Wazaif includes reciting specific surahs of the Quran, making dua (supplication), and performing acts of charity. Whatever form they take, the most important aspect of Wazaif is that they are performed with sincerity, devotion, and an open heart.
